directions

  • Set oven to 350 degrees.
  • Set oven to second lowest position.
  • Grease an 8-inch square or round pan.
  • In the microwave melt chocolate squares; cool 10 minutes.
  • In a bowl combine the flour with baking soda and salt; set aside.
  • In a mixing bowl beat egg and sugar until well combined.
  • Beat in the water and oil.
  • Stir in melted chocolate and dry ingredients; mix until blended.
  • Pour batter into greased pan then sprinkle chocolate chips over batter.
  • Bake for 32-38 minuntes or until cake tests done.
